When you enroll through our links, we may earn a small commission—at no extra cost to you. This helps keep our platform free and inspires us to add more value.

Udemy logo

Performance Total no SQL Server

Como Aplicar as Melhores Práticas de Análise e Diagnóstico de Performance no SQL Server

     
  • 5
  •  |
  • Reviews ( 98 )
₹519

This Course Includes

  • iconudemy
  • icon5 (98 reviews )
  • icon18h 29m
  • iconenglish
  • iconOnline - Self Paced
  • iconprofessional certificate
  • iconUdemy

About Performance Total no SQL Server

"Desculpe senhora, o sistema está lento..." Quantas vezes você já entrou numa loja e ouviu a atendente lhe dizer isso, com uma cara de frustração e cansaço? Os problemas de performance costumam ser um dos mais negligenciados nos sistemas corporativos, e isto tem uma razão: com pouca mão de obra, as empresas preferem procrastinar, já que, bem ou mau, o sistema está rodando... mas performance piora com o tempo, se não fizermos nada, assim como a desolação dos usuários... Nos dias atuais, não é suficiente que uma boa aplicação, que se conecta a um banco de dados, realize o que se espera dela, na consulta e alteração dos dados. É imperativo que essas operações realizadas pela aplicação sejam feitas dentro de um

tempo aceitável

, de forma a garantir uma experiência agradável dos usuários ao utilizá-lo. Esse tempo aceitável tem tudo a ver com

performance

, muitas vezes negligenciada nos ambientes de desenvolvimento de um sistema, sendo apenas considerada quando a aplicação foi atualizada em Produção, com os usuários gritando por não conseguirem suportar a lentidão a cada clique. É por isso que, neste curso, você vai aprender quase

TUDO

o que precisa sobre

performance no SQL Server

, englobando desde a análise e otimização do hardware, do gerenciador de virtualização, do host virtual, da instância de banco de dados, do banco de dados, dos objetos do banco de dados, das queries e transações que os acessam e por fim, o monitoramento e manutenção da performance... UFA! Especialmente para você, que já trabalha com a linguagem SQL no acesso ao SQL Server, este curso vai te ajudar a não ficar dependendo do DBA para apontar os problemas de performance. Ao contrário disso, vou te dar conhecimento e confiança para agir de forma independente quanto aos ajustes de performance no seu ambiente, e para poder discutir correções e melhorias de performance a serem aplicadas desde as fases iniciais do projeto até depois que ele estiver em produção! Vou acompanhar você, no passo a passo, sobre a aplicação de cada feature (recurso) do SQL Server, no nosso laboratório, testando e discutindo sobre os resultados, comparando cenários, mostrando vantagens, limitações, e muitas dicas que a experiência me ensinou nesses quase 20 anos administrando databases em empresas públicas e privadas, sendo 9 anos no Canadá. E aí, que tal embarcar nessa viagem comigo?

What You Will Learn?

  • Como otimizar a performance no banco de dados SQL Server no nível de hardware, sendo máquina física ou virtual .
  • Como otimizar a performance do servidor Windows, ajustando os parâmetros para favorecer uma ótima performance do SQL Server .
  • Como otimizar a performance do SQL Server no nível da instância de banco de dados, passando por todos os parâmetros que possam ser ajustados para esse fim .
  • Como otimizar a performance do SQL Server no nível das propriedades dos bancos de dados, sempre levando em conta a natureza de acesso aos dados .
  • Como otimizar a performance do SQL Server no nível dos objetos que compõem o banco de dados, como tabelas, views, triggers, índices .
  • Como otimizar a performance do SQL Server no nível das queries que acessam os dados, fazendo uso das melhores práticas .
  • Como otimizar a performance do SQL Server ao considerar as opções de multi-camadas na arquitetura das aplicações, no nível físico e lógico .
  • Como monitorar e manter a performance que alcançamos com todos os ajustes que fizemos ao longo de todo nosso treinamento .
  • Vamos implementar as features do SQL Server, testar cenários, criar e comparar baselines através de vários scripts, colocando a prova os conceitos aprendidos Show moreShow less.